​In English, there are 6 possessive adjectives.

English:

  • ​My

  • ​Your

  • ​His

  • ​Her

  • ​Our

  • ​Their

3

In French, there are 15 possessive adjectives, since adjectives need to agree in gender and in number to the noun they modify.

4

​French Possessive Adjectives: MY

  • ​Masculine Singular

    • Mon

  • ​Feminine Singular

    • Ma

  • ​All Plural

    • Mes

​French Possessive Adjectives: YOUR (tu)

  • ​Masculine Singular

    • Ton

  • ​Feminine Singular

    • Ta

  • ​All Plural

    • Tes

​French Possessive Adjectives: HIS

  • ​Masculine Singular

    • Son

  • ​Feminine Singular

    • Sa

  • ​All Plural

    • Ses

  • Son / Sa / Ses could mean either HIS or HER depending on the context.

  • ​You don't know the meaning just looking at it without context:

  • ​Son frère

  • ​His brother

  • ​Her brother

  • ​Le frère de Nathalie est gentil.  Son frère joue au foot. 

  • ​Nathalie's brother is kind.  HER brother plays soccer.

​French Possessive Adjectives: OUR

  • ​All Singular

    • Notre

  • ​All Plural

    • Nos

​French Possessive Adjectives: YOUR (vous)

  • ​All Singular

    • Votre

  • ​All Plural

    • Vos

​French Possessive Adjectives: THEIR

  • ​All Singular

    • Leur

  • ​All Plural

    • Leurs

  • ​To tell what possessive adjective to use, identify the English (my, your, his/her, our, their)

  • ​Look at the noun:

    • ​Determine if it is masculine or feminine

    • ​Determine if it is singular or plural
